TB-500 Side Effects: What the Research Says
Introduction
TB-500 is a synthetic peptide fragment of Thymosin Beta-4, studied for its potential role in tissue repair, angiogenesis, and regeneration. While most research highlights its potential in recovery models, researchers also ask: what about side effects?
This article summarizes the side effects reported in preclinical studies, what’s unknown, and how TB-500 compares to other recovery approaches.
⚠️ Important: TB-500 is for laboratory research only. It is not approved for human use, and safety has not been established outside of controlled animal studies.
Reported Side Effects in TB-500 Research
1. Vascular Effects
-
TB-500 regulates actin and supports angiogenesis.
-
This raises theoretical concerns about uncontrolled vessel growth, though no carcinogenic effects have been confirmed in studies.
2. Inflammation Modulation
-
Many studies report reduced inflammation, which is often beneficial.
-
However, altering inflammation pathways could theoretically affect immune response in long-term models.
3. Pigmentation & Skin Changes (Rare)
-
Some animal models note minor skin pigmentation shifts linked to vascularization.
4. Systemic Distribution
-
Due to its small size, TB-500 distributes widely through tissues.
-
Research notes this as a benefit but also a variable that must be controlled.
What Research Has Not Shown
-
No peer-reviewed evidence of organ toxicity in animal models.
-
No confirmed reports of severe adverse events at typical research ranges.
-
No evidence of immune suppression; most studies show improved repair capacity.

FAQs
Does TB-500 cause side effects in animal studies?
Reported effects include vascular remodeling, inflammation modulation, and wide systemic distribution.
Is TB-500 safe for human use?
No. TB-500 is not approved for human or clinical use. All findings are from laboratory models.
Can angiogenesis be a side effect?
Yes — while angiogenesis supports healing, researchers must also consider risks of abnormal vessel growth.
How does TB-500 compare to BPC-157 in side effects?
Both are generally well tolerated in animal models. BPC-157 shows more gut-related effects, while TB-500 is more vascular/systemic.
